Tampa Bay Rays shortstop Wander Franco has been officially charged for illegal possession of a handgun, ESPN reported, after an incident in November in the Dominican Republic that resulted in guns being drawn and him to be arrested .

Franco was involved in an altercation in a San Juan de la Maguana parking lot where guns were drawn. No one was injured, but a gun was found in Franco's car that was licensed to his uncle instead of himself. He was arrested then.

Franco is already on trial for charges regarding sexual abuse of a minor. He was arrested last July after allegations circulated in August 2023.
